Plant in the garden of the restaurant Palmares, Marina Hemingway, Havana, La Habana, Cuba, the republic Cuba, the Greater Antilles, the Caribbean, America, North America


Size: 3840px × 5760px
Photo credit: © Maria Breuer /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: close-, cuba, cuisine, drops, flowers, garden, havana, hemingway, leaves, local, marina, palmares, park, plant, plants, rain, rainy, red, restaurant, tropical, vegetation, water, wet